自助棋牌室小程序的开发是一个综合性的过程,旨在提升棋牌室的运营效率、用户体验和盈利能力。以下是关于自助棋牌室小程序开发的主要内容和步骤:
一、需求分析目标用户分析:明确棋牌室的主要消费群体,包括年龄层次、消费习惯、偏好等,为后续功能设计提供依据。
功能需求确定:根据棋牌室的运营需求,确定小程序需要实现的核心功能,如游戏功能、房间创建与加入、排行榜与积分系统、聊天功能、个人中心、客服支持等。
UI/UX设计:设计简洁、直观、易用的用户界面,确保用户能够快速找到所需功能,提高操作效率。同时,要注重色彩搭配、图标选择、字体大小等细节,提升用户的视觉体验。
系统架构设计:构建稳定、可扩展的系统架构,确保小程序能够高效处理大量并发请求,保证数据安全。
技术选型:根据项目需求和技术团队能力,选择合适的开发语言和框架,如微信小程序开发框架、React Native等。
前端开发:按照设计稿进行前端页面的开发和样式编写,确保界面还原度高,同时注重交互逻辑的实现。
后端开发:搭建稳定的服务器环境,编写高效的业务逻辑代码,处理数据存储和业务规则。确保用户请求得到及时处理,支付功能安全快捷,与门禁设备连接实现智能化管理。
接口设计与集成:定义清晰的API接口规范,实现与现有系统的无缝对接,便于后期维护和升级。
游戏功能:提供多种棋牌游戏,如斗地主、麻将、象棋等,玩家无需下载安装任何软件,即可在小程序中直接进行游戏。
房间创建与加入:玩家可以通过小程序创建自己的棋牌房间,并设置房间规则、人数等;也可以加入其他玩家已经创建的房间,进行游戏竞技。
排行榜与积分系统:实时记录每个玩家的游戏成绩,并将其显示在排行榜上。根据玩家的游戏成绩,给予相应的积分奖励,增加游戏的趣味性和挑战性。
聊天功能:在游戏过程中,玩家可以通过小程序内的聊天功能与其他玩家进行交流,提高游戏的互动性。
个人中心:玩家可以在个人中心查看自己的战绩、积分、个人信息等,并修改昵称、头像等个人信息。同时,还可以退出当前的棋牌房间或小程序。
客服支持:提供客服功能,玩家在游戏中遇到任何问题都可以通过小程序内的客服功能进行咨询,确保玩家的游戏体验。
功能测试:对小程序的各项功能进行全面测试,确保功能正常、无遗漏和错误。
性能测试:测试小程序在不同设备和网络环境下的响应速度、稳定性等性能指标。
用户体验测试:邀请目标用户进行试用,收集反馈意见并进行改进,以提升用户体验。
提交审核:完成所有开发工作后,将小程序提交到微信或其他平台进行审核。审核通过后,即可正式上线。
宣传推广:通过社交媒体、线下门店、合作伙伴等多种渠道进行宣传推广,吸引用户下载使用小程序。
数据监控:利用后台数据监控用户行为、订单量等数据,为运营策略提供依据。
用户反馈:积极收集并响应用户反馈,及时修复漏洞和改进功能。
定期更新:根据市场变化和技术进步,定期更新小程序版本,引入新功能、优化现有功能。